#635b5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#635b5e is composed of 38.8% red, 35.7%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 337.5 degrees, a saturation of 4.2% and a lightness of 37.3%. #635b5e color hex could be obtained by blending #c6b6b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#635b5e color description : Very dark grayish pink.
#635b5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#635b5e has RGB values of R:99, G:91,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.05,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6511454.
